Hard to find one better than a Glock G20 in that price range. I've had mine, an early gen 3 for more than 20 years,no issues that I can remember.
Maybe 4-5000 rounds thru it. Recoil spring assy changed once. Highly recommended !

I recently picked up a SPRINGFIELD XDM ELITE 10MM 4.5 in barrel. It is accurate, has a very good trigger, recoil/muzzle flip is very manageable, and pretty dang affordable at around $550. It does have a grip safety which some folks don't like, not sure why. Overall, a nice handgun.
